Key Elements of Industrial Chic Design

- Exposed Brick and Concrete: Exposed brick and concrete walls are a hallmark of industrial chic design. They add a touch of rugged texture and visual interest to any room.
- Steel Beams and Ductwork: Exposed steel beams and ductwork are another key element of industrial chic design. They add a sense of raw industrialism to any space.
- Reclaimed Wood: Reclaimed wood is a popular choice for industrial chic design, adding warmth and texture to any room.
- Minimalist Furniture: Industrial chic design often features minimalist furniture, such as sleek sofas and chairs, to create a sense of openness and flow.
- Industrial Lighting: Industrial lighting, such as metal pendant lights and exposed bulbs, adds a touch of industrial chic to any room.
Adding Warmth to an Industrial Chic Apartment

While industrial chic design is all about raw, industrial elements, it's also important to add warmth and coziness to the space. One way to do this is by incorporating warm textiles and natural elements, such as plush rugs and wooden furniture. You can also add plants and greenery to bring in a touch of nature and create a more inviting atmosphere.
Industrial Chic Apartment Renovation Ideas

- Exposed Infrastructure: Rather than trying to hide its history as an older factory building, industrial chic design makes it a major style element.
- Bare and Unaltered Materials: The five main elements of industrial design are wood, metal, brick, leather, and concrete – all left bare and preferably unaltered.
- Mid-Century Modern Furnishings: Mid-century modern furnishings, such as Eames chairs and Noguchi coffee tables, can add a touch of sophistication to an industrial chic apartment.
- Industrial-Style Art: Industrial-style art, such as metal sculptures and reclaimed wood prints, can add a touch of industrial chic to any room.
